Understanding the Treatment Goals for Hepatitis B
Hepatitis B is a viral infection that targets the liver and can lead to serious health issues like cirrhosis or liver cancer if left unmanaged. The primary goal in treating Hepatitis B is to suppress the virus’s activity, prevent liver damage, and reduce the risk of complications. Unlike some infections that can be cured quickly with antibiotics or antivirals, Hepatitis B often requires long-term management.
Treatment doesn’t always mean eradicating the virus completely; instead, it focuses on controlling its replication and minimizing inflammation in the liver. This approach helps maintain liver function and improves quality of life. In some cases, treatment might not be necessary right away but will be initiated when certain clinical signs appear.
Antiviral Medications: The Cornerstone of Hepatitis B Treatment
Antiviral drugs are the frontline weapons against Hepatitis B. They work by inhibiting the virus’s ability to multiply in liver cells. This reduces viral load, limits liver inflammation, and lowers the chances of progressing to severe liver disease.
The most commonly prescribed antivirals include:
- Entecavir (Baraclude): A potent medication with a low risk of resistance.
- Tenofovir disoproxil fumarate (Viread): Highly effective with a good safety profile.
- Tenofovir alafenamide (TAF): A newer form of tenofovir with fewer side effects on kidneys and bones.
- Lamivudine (Epivir): An older drug now less favored due to resistance issues.
These antivirals require daily intake and often long-term use—sometimes for life—to keep the virus suppressed. Stopping treatment prematurely can cause viral rebound and worsen liver damage.
The Role of Interferon Therapy
Interferon alfa-2b or pegylated interferon is another treatment option that boosts the immune system’s ability to fight Hepatitis B. Unlike antivirals that directly target the virus, interferons stimulate immune cells to attack infected liver cells.
Interferon therapy is typically given as injections over several months (usually 6-12 months). It may lead to a functional cure in some patients—meaning loss of viral surface antigen (HBsAg)—but it comes with more side effects like flu-like symptoms, fatigue, and depression. Hence, it’s not suitable for everyone.
The Importance of Regular Monitoring During Treatment
Once treatment begins, continuous monitoring is essential. Doctors track several markers through blood tests:
- HBV DNA Levels: Measures how much virus is present in your blood.
- Liver Enzymes (ALT/AST): Elevated levels indicate inflammation or damage.
- Hepatitis B Surface Antigen (HBsAg) & e Antigen (HBeAg): Help assess infection activity and response to therapy.
- Liver Ultrasound & Fibrosis Tests: Evaluate structural changes or scarring in the liver over time.
Monitoring ensures treatments are working well or signals if adjustments are needed. It also helps catch complications early before they worsen.
Treatment Response Categories Explained
Understanding how patients respond helps guide next steps:
| Treatment Response Type | Description | Clinical Implications |
|---|---|---|
| Complete Response | No detectable HBV DNA; normalization of liver enzymes; loss of HBeAg if previously positive. | Treatment may continue or stop under close supervision; excellent prognosis. |
| Partial Response | Significant drop in HBV DNA but still detectable; improvement in enzymes but not normalized. | Treatment continuation needed; possible dose adjustment or combination therapy considered. |
| No Response/Resistance | No significant change or viral rebound during therapy; rising HBV DNA levels despite treatment. | Switching antiviral agents or adding new drugs required; resistance testing recommended. |

The Role of Vaccination Post-Treatment or Exposure Prevention
While vaccination doesn’t treat existing Hepatitis B infections, it plays a crucial role in preventing spread among close contacts and uninfected individuals. The vaccine stimulates immunity by exposing the body to HBsAg without causing disease.
For people living with chronic Hepatitis B, vaccination helps protect family members who might otherwise be at risk through shared household items or close contact. It’s also recommended for healthcare workers and others at high risk.
Vaccines are safe, highly effective after a full series (usually three doses), and have dramatically reduced new infections worldwide where widely used.
Treating Special Populations with Hepatitis B
Certain groups require tailored approaches:
- Pregnant Women: Antiviral therapy may be started late in pregnancy for mothers with high viral loads to prevent mother-to-child transmission during birth. Newborns receive vaccination plus immunoglobulin immediately after delivery for protection.
- Children: Treatment decisions depend on age, viral load, enzyme levels, and disease stage. Some children will need long-term monitoring before starting therapy.
- Cirrhosis Patients: Those with advanced scarring need careful management including antiviral drugs plus screening for complications such as varices or cancer development.
- Coinfections: Individuals infected with both Hepatitis B and other viruses like HIV require specialized regimens that address all infections simultaneously without harmful drug interactions.
Each case demands expert medical evaluation for best outcomes.
The Latest Advances Impacting How Can You Treat Hepatitis B?
Research continues pushing boundaries beyond current therapies:
- Budding Therapies: New drugs targeting different parts of the virus lifecycle are under trial aiming for functional cures rather than lifelong suppression.
- T-cell Immunotherapy: Strategies enhancing immune response specifically against HBV-infected cells show promise but remain experimental.
- Nucleic Acid Polymers (NAPs): These compounds block release of viral particles from infected cells—potentially reducing infectiousness dramatically when combined with other treatments.
- Cure Strategies: Scientists focus on eliminating covalently closed circular DNA (cccDNA), a stable form of HBV genetic material responsible for persistence inside liver cells—a major hurdle so far preventing complete eradication from the body.
Though these advances aren’t yet mainstream options, they offer hope for more definitive solutions down the line.
The Critical Role of Patient Adherence in Successful Treatment Outcomes
One factor often overlooked is patient commitment. Skipping doses or stopping medication early can cause drug resistance—a nightmare scenario making future treatment harder or even impossible with current drugs.
Patients must understand their medication schedules fully and communicate any side effects promptly so doctors can adjust therapy accordingly rather than letting problems fester untreated.
Support systems such as counseling services or medication reminders help improve adherence rates significantly. Education about why consistent treatment matters empowers patients to take charge confidently.
Tackling Myths Around How Can You Treat Hepatitis B?
Misinformation causes fear and poor decision-making:
- “Hepatitis B can be cured quickly.”: Not true—most cases require long-term management rather than a quick fix.
- “Natural remedies alone can treat HBV.”: No scientific evidence supports herbal cures replacing proven antivirals; these might delay proper care causing harm instead.
- “If I feel fine, I don’t need treatment.”: The virus can silently damage your liver even without symptoms—early intervention prevents irreversible harm later on.
- “I must avoid all medications.”: Many safe options exist designed specifically for HBV patients; avoiding necessary meds worsens prognosis drastically.
Trusting healthcare professionals’ advice combined with reliable information sources leads to better health decisions.
